What Is the Difference Between an ADU and a Second-Story Addition?

An accessory dwelling unit, commonly referred to as an ADU, functions as a completely independent living unit located on the same property. It features its own entrance, kitchen, and bathroom and comes in styles like detached cottages, attached additions, or garage conversions. A second-story addition adds upper-level space by constructing new rooms on top of the current building, delivering connected living areas with options such as open floor plan conversion and load-bearing wall removal. Both options fulfill the requirement for additional space while offering unique lifestyles and practical advantages.

What Are the Costs of ADU vs Second Story Addition in the Bay Area?

Costs for ADU vs second story addition depend on project scope, materials, site conditions, and required upgrades. In Contra Costa County and nearby communities, ADU projects commonly span from one hundred fifty thousand dollars to four hundred thousand dollars, with garage conversions often falling at the lower end and detached units requiring higher investment. Second-story additions frequently range from two hundred fifty thousand dollars to six hundred thousand dollars or above owing to comprehensive structural engineering, roof alterations, and seismic reinforcement. Unexpected costs including utility improvements, foundation repairs, and matching materials to current architecture can increase totals for either choice. Budget-conscious planning from the beginning helps control these variables and prevents unexpected financial strain during construction.

Which Has a Faster Timeline – ADU or Second-Story Addition?

Timelines for ADU vs second story addition change depending on project scope and permitting demands. Many ADU projects, particularly garage conversions or attached units, complete within three to six months following approval. Second-story additions frequently require six to twelve months or more due to detailed structural engineering, foundation evaluations, and phased building processes. Site-specific factors, weather conditions, and contractor coordination influence the overall schedule for both approaches. ADU vs Second Story Addition: Permitting and California State Laws Explained

California regulations have created streamlined pathways for ADU approvals in many jurisdictions while second-story additions follow traditional residential permitting processes with additional focus on structural integrity. Contra Costa County applies local zoning ordinances that affect height limits, setbacks, and parking requirements for both types of projects. Understanding these distinctions allows homeowners to prepare necessary documentation and anticipate review timelines more accurately. State-level provisions can accelerate certain ADU applications, whereas second-story additions typically undergo more comprehensive plan checks to verify safety and compliance standards.

State Versus Local Requirements

State ADU guidelines frequently take precedence over stricter municipal rules, while second-story additions must meet full building code and seismic performance criteria. This variation influences overall project pacing and approval complexity.

Does a Second-Story Addition or ADU Deliver Better ROI and Rental Income?

Both ADU vs second story addition options have the potential to increase property value, though they generate returns through different mechanisms. ADUs commonly produce immediate rental income ranging from one thousand five hundred dollars to four thousand dollars monthly depending on location, size, and finish quality. Second-story additions expand the primary residence and often command higher resale premiums due to improved layout and additional living area. Market data from Contra Costa and surrounding counties indicates solid appreciation for quality home additions when aligned with local buyer preferences and neighborhood standards. The decision frequently hinges on whether immediate cash flow or enhanced overall home appeal matters more to your long-term objectives.

Seismic Retrofitting Plus Structural Factors for Both Options

Properties in the Bay Area must address seismic safety standards during significant expansion projects. Foundation strengthening, cripple wall bracing, and shear wall installations frequently become necessary components of both ADU and second-story addition work. Thorough structural evaluation and proper reinforcement deliver lasting safety and protect your investment against future seismic events. Professional teams incorporate these essential elements early in the planning stage to avoid later complications and ensure full code compliance.

Foundation and Load Requirements

Second-story additions add substantial weight to existing foundations, requiring careful analysis and potential upgrades. ADUs may involve independent footings depending on the chosen configuration. Detailed assessments help prevent structural issues and maintain long-term stability.
